Azure Data Lake Storage vs. Blob Storage: Key Differences

 Azure Data Lake Storage vs. Blob Storage: Key Differences


Feature Azure Blob Storage Azure Data Lake Storage Gen2

Purpose General-purpose object storage (images, videos, backups, etc.) Optimized for big data analytics (structured + unstructured data)

Underlying Technology Base storage layer in Azure Built on top of Blob Storage (adds big data features)

File System Hierarchy Flat namespace Hierarchical namespace (like folders & files)

Best Use Cases App data, media files, backups, logs Data lakes, analytics, batch processing, ML pipelines

Performance for Analytics Less optimized High performance for analytical workloads (especially with Apache Hadoop, Spark, etc.)

Integration General Azure integration (apps, VMs, etc.) Deep integration with Azure analytics tools (Synapse, Data Factory, Databricks)

Security & Access Control RBAC & SAS tokens RBAC + POSIX-style ACLs for fine-grained control

APIs Supported Blob REST API Blob API + Hadoop-compatible REST APIs (WebHDFS, ADLS Gen1)

Cost Slightly cheaper for general storage Slightly higher cost (due to extra features)

Use with Hadoop/Spark Not natively compatible Native support (Hadoop-compatible file system)

🧠 Summary

✅ Use Blob Storage if you need cheap, general-purpose object storage for files, logs, backups, media, or app data.


✅ Use Data Lake Storage Gen2 if you’re working on big data analytics, ETL pipelines, machine learning, or need hierarchical storage with advanced access control.


🛠 Real-World Example

Blob Storage: Store website images, videos, or user-uploaded files.


ADLS Gen2: Store large volumes of IoT sensor data, run Spark jobs on CSV/Parquet files, or manage a centralized data lake for enterprise reporting.

Learn AZURE Data Engineering Course

Read More

Why Choose Azure for Data Engineering?

Introduction to Azure Blob Storage for Data Engineers

Visit Our Quality Thought Training Institute in Hyderabad

Get Directions

Comments

Popular posts from this blog

Understanding Snowflake Editions: Standard, Enterprise, Business Critical

Why Data Science Course?

How To Do Medical Coding Course?